Micro Medical Devices, Inc.(MMD) - Micromedinc.com - "Mission Out-Reach Program"
Micro Medical Devices, Inc. supports non-profit organizations in the eye care community and has developed its Mission Outreach Program, offering the remotest parts, the convenience of the hand-held, battery-operated, PalmScan A-Scan that allows the staff to perform IOL calculations with ease.
CALABASAS, CA, January 21, 2009 /24-7PressRelease/ -- Micro Medical Devices, Inc. (MMD) is a leading innovator in the delivery of hand-held, battery-operated medical devices to the healthcare and related industries. MMD's products include Immersion capable A-Scans, surgical and non-surgical Pachymeters, and A-Scan & Pachymeter combination devices. These devices deliver a new level of accuracy and functionalities that have amazed many users.
Micro Medical Devices, especially the PalmScan A2000E A-Scan is a device that is being used by the Vision Outreach International, a non-profit organization which has the mission to help those in need within the developing countries. These biometers have been utilized since 2007 in Sierra Leone, Guatemala, El Salvador, and refugee camps on the Thailand/Burmese border with the outreach expanding to many other countries. With the convenience of portability, ease of use and efficiency, now you can transfer data from one corner of the world to the other if needed.
This is what the practitioners at the Vision Outreach International had to say: "As an instrument for use in the developing world I feel the PalmScan is excellent for several reasons. First of all size and weight are factors and PalmScan wins hands down in this area. Versatility to operate with or without a power source is extremely helpful. We at times had to function without electric (the generator was having trouble so the electric was off and on..."TIA"). The PalmScan IOL calculations and information manipulation was very easy once we spent a little time working with it. I taught a tech to do A-scans using the PalmScan and it was very easy and she learned and used it with great ease" -Tom Fisher, Vision Outreach International
